Understanding the Hawaiian Real Estate Market

When we first started our journey to become successful realtors in Hawaii, we realized the importance of understanding the Hawaiian real estate market. Housing affordability and cultural considerations are two key factors that play a significant role in this unique market.

Hawaii is known for its stunning natural beauty and vibrant culture, making it a highly desirable place to live. However, this comes with a higher cost of living compared to the mainland United States. Housing affordability is a crucial aspect to consider when working in the Hawaiian real estate market. It’s important to be knowledgeable about the various neighborhoods, property values, and market trends to assist clients in finding affordable housing options that meet their needs.

Cultural considerations are also paramount in the Hawaiian real estate market. The local community highly values traditions, respect, and preserving the island’s natural resources. As realtors, it’s essential to be sensitive to these cultural values and understand how they may impact buyers and sellers. Building trust and establishing strong relationships with clients and local communities is key to success in this market.

Building a Strong Professional Network

To build a strong professional network as realtors in Hawaii, we actively engage with local businesses and professionals. Networking events play a crucial role in expanding our connections and establishing meaningful relationships. These events provide us with the opportunity to meet other professionals in the industry, exchange ideas, and learn from their experiences.

Attending networking events allows us to showcase our expertise and build credibility within the community. By actively participating in these gatherings, we can establish ourselves as trusted real estate professionals and create a positive reputation.

Relationship building is key to our success as realtors. We understand the importance of developing strong connections with other professionals, such as lenders, appraisers, contractors, and home inspectors. These relationships help us navigate the complexities of the real estate market in Hawaii and provide our clients with a seamless experience.

We actively seek out opportunities to collaborate with local businesses and professionals. By partnering with mortgage brokers, interior designers, and home stagers, we can offer our clients a comprehensive range of services. This collaborative approach not only benefits our clients but also strengthens our professional network.

Developing Essential Skills and Knowledge

As realtors in Hawaii, we consistently acquire and refine essential skills and knowledge to ensure our success in the competitive real estate market. Two of the key areas we focus on are mastering negotiation techniques and staying updated on real estate regulations.

Negotiation is a critical skill for any realtor. We understand that the ability to negotiate effectively can make or break a deal. That’s why we invest time and effort in honing our negotiation skills. We learn different strategies and tactics, such as active listening, finding common ground, and creating win-win solutions. By mastering these techniques, we can confidently negotiate on behalf of our clients and secure the best possible outcomes.

In addition to negotiation skills, staying updated on real estate regulations is vital. The real estate market is constantly evolving, with new laws and regulations being introduced regularly. As realtors, it’s our responsibility to stay informed and ensure that we’re complying with all legal requirements. We attend seminars, participate in industry conferences, and engage in continuous education to stay abreast of any changes that may affect our clients’ transactions.

Effective Marketing Strategies for Success

To ensure our success in the competitive real estate market, we implement effective marketing strategies that allow us to reach a wide audience of potential buyers and sellers in Hawaii. One of the most powerful tools we use is social media. With plat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and Twitter, we can connect with people all over the world who are interested in Hawaii real estate. By posting eye-catching photos and engaging content, we can generate interest and attract potential clients.

But it’s not just about being present on social media; it’s also about targeting the right demographics. We conduct thorough market research to identify our ideal audience and tailor our marketing efforts to their specific needs and interests.

For example, if we’re targeting young families looking to relocate to Hawaii, we might create content that highlights family-friendly neighborhoods, schools, and recreational activities. On the other hand, if we’re targeting retirees looking for a peaceful retirement home, we might focus on showcasing serene beachfront properties and nearby amenities like golf courses and spas.
